For those who need a refresher, the book includes a robust mathematical appendix. It covers the essential calculus and optimization theory required to navigate the text, making it accessible even to those whose math skills might be a bit rusty. Felix Muñoz-Garcia’s "Advanced Microeconomic Theory: An Intuitive Approach" (MIT Press) bridges the gap between rigorous mathematical modeling and underlying economic logic through a pedagogy that prioritizes intuition and worked examples. The text covers essential topics—including consumer choice, game theory, and market failures—providing a comprehensive, accessible resource for graduate-level economics.
